PER CURIAM.
This is an appeal from an order dismissing after hearing a petition for a writ of habeas corpus filed by a person imprisoned by a Maryland state court as punishment for the crime of murder. It appears that appellant was duly convicted of murder by a jury in a trial had in the Maryland court where he was properly represented by competent counsel appointed by the court.
